Why UAE buyers need labels and product materials early
Many UAE buyers are not planning only one local listing. They are also thinking about distributor fit, channel mix, and whether the first order can support wider Gulf movement later.
That makes labels and product materials more important than building a broad first order too early. The first range needs to be easy to explain, easy to distribute, and easy to check before expansion.
What UAE importers and distributors should narrow first
- Packaging and label-facing materials for the lead lines under review.
- Product information that helps the buyer plan local sell-in and follow-on distribution.
- A first range that is compact enough to keep distribution logic clear.
- Early listing questions that should be resolved before more categories are added.
